I would be glad to post an mp3. The problems I need to work out of this instrument are the following.
1 - Wavetable is not anti-aliased "high range is really bad"
2 - Reading and Writing to the wavetable is not smoothed.
After I get all the bugs worked out and Reaktor is updated for the new IntelMacs, I hope to release a version for Reaktor 5. Thanks for the support, and if you don't own Reaktor... GET IT! Worth every penny!

Well the wonderful thing about this particular hypersaw is that it uses less processing power because it uses a dynamic wavetable. With this, it is possible to stack the sounds to make massive sounds.
I will be releasing a synth for reaktor as I get time.
